Where do oscillation ripples form?

Oscillation ripples are a common sedimen- tary bed form in the wave-dominated en- vironment. They are generally present where surface waves transport unconsolidated bot- tom sediments, and may be found extending from the shallow nearshore to considerable water depths on the outer continental shelf (Komar et aI., 1972).

Which type of ripples form in a beach environment?

Symmetrical ripple marks

Often found on beaches, they are created by a two way current, for example the waves on a beach (swash and backwash). This creates ripple marks with pointed crests and rounded troughs, which aren't inclined more to a certain direction.

How are oscillatory ripples formed?

A symmetric ripple mark having a sharp, narrow, and relatively straight crest between broadly rounded troughs, formed by the motion of water agitated by oscillatory waves on a sandy base at a depth shallower than wave base.

What depositional environment would this ripple marks likely have formed?

Symmetrical ripple marks , like those seen in Figures 4.2 and 4.4, are formed by the back-and-forth flow of water over sediment. These types of ripples are formed in the shallow marine environment where the back-and-forth motion of waves, or even tides, shape the sediment at the bottom of the ocean.

What are oscillation ripple marks?

oscillation ripple(wave ripple mark) A small ridge of sand formed by wave action on the floor of a sea or lake.

What are the main types of ripple marks?

There are two types of ripples: asymmetric and symmetric.

What is ripple and where it is formed?

Ripples. Ripples are relatively small, elongated ridges that form on bed surfaces perpendicular to current flow. With continuous current flow in one direction, asymmetrical ripples form. Asymmetrical ripples contain a steeper slope downstream.

What are common depositional environments?

There are 3 kinds of depositional environments, they are continental, marginal marine, and marine environments. Each environments have certain characteristic which make each of them different than others. And different depositional environment, will have different structure and texture of sediments.

Which among the sedimentary structures is the most common in the entire depositional environment?

Dunes are the most common sedimentary structure found within channelized flows of air or water. The biggest difference between river dunes and air-formed (desert) dunes is the depth of the fluid system.

What depositional environment might you find a mud crack?

Naturally occurring mudcracks form in sediment that was once saturated with water. Abandoned river channels, floodplain muds, and dried ponds are localities that form mudcracks. Mudcracks can also be indicative of a predominately sunny or shady environment of formation.
